#8138b0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8138b0 is composed of 50.6% red, 22%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.7% cyan, 68.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 276.5 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 45.5%. #8138b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ff70ff with #030061.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#8138b0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09040c is the darkest color, while #fdf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8138b0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#756e7a is the less saturated color, while #8d02e6 is the most saturated one.
